Index: src/ResolvExpr/Unify.cc
===================================================================
--- src/ResolvExpr/Unify.cc	(revision 1869adf4f0d1d49e336dd8261e524773d7d9c864)
+++ src/ResolvExpr/Unify.cc	(revision 721f17ac6221a75230b4b1228917e6a163b53ff6)
@@ -10,6 +10,6 @@
 // Created On       : Sun May 17 12:27:10 2015
 // Last Modified By : Peter A. Buhr
-// Last Modified On : Sun May 17 13:08:48 2015
-// Update Count     : 6
+// Last Modified On : Fri Jun 26 14:57:05 2015
+// Update Count     : 7
 //
 
@@ -149,4 +149,5 @@
 				Type *common = 0;
 				std::auto_ptr< Type > newType( curClass.type->clone() );
+				newType->get_qualifiers() = typeInst->get_qualifiers();
 				if ( unifyInexact( newType.get(), other, env, needAssertions, haveAssertions, openVars, widenMode & WidenMode( curClass.allowWidening, true ), indexer, common ) ) {
 					if ( common ) {
